WebKing Henry VIII famously had three children, all of whom went on to sit on the throne of England. Henry’s quest to have a male heir led him to marry six times. His only son, Edward, succeeded to the throne after Henry’s death. However, Edward VI died childless, aged just 15, which resulted in Henry VIII’s eldest daughter, Mary, becoming ... WebHenry VIII’s wives were: Catherine of Aragon, Anne Boleyn, Jane Seymour, Anne of Cleves, Catherine Howard, and Catherine Parr. At the young age of 17, Henry became king and married Catherine of Aragon. In his first years as king, he fought three wars against France. He was known for having a festive and luxurious court.
